I would measure the cockpit width behind the seats, and compare that to, say, an MGB or Triumph, or Austin Healy. Those folding assemblies could be adapted to your car. The bow that fits on top of the windshield would have to be from/for a Cobra only , and grafted onto the frame. Then its off to the local top shop for the vinyl/cloth. I may even try that myself !
